Jake Simmons scored 24 points as the Bengals held off Capital in overtime. |
Home is where the close wins are, at least for No. 21 Buffalo State and No. 11 Cabrini. The Bengals topped Capital 81-78 in overtime and the Cavaliers rallied to beat Scranton 71-68.
Buffalo State forward Ahmed Nagaya scored to give the Bengals a 68-66 lead over Capital with 38 seconds remaining. Spencer Niekamp answered for the Crusaders with a jumper 15 seconds later to send the game to overtime. The Bengals scored nine of the first 10 points in the extra period to seize the lead and then survived a potential game-tying shot from Capital. Buffalo State improves to 8-1 while Capital drops to 5-5.
Cabrini's long home winning streak was at risk when the Cavaliers trailed Scranton by 13 points in the second half. But Cabrini answered with five three-pointers including one from A.J. Williams with 1:40 left to take the lead. On the ensuing Scranton possession, Tommy Morgan was fouled but missed both free throws. Cabrini guard Corey Lemons ran the shot clock down and nailed a jumper from the top of the key to push the Cavaliers' lead to 71-68. Scranton missed a potential game tying shot and Cabrini extended its home winning streak to 33 games. Lemons finished with 16 points, six assists and four rebounds. Morgan notched 17 points and six assists for the Royals.
Reco Spears hit two free throws with three seconds left to lift Ohio Northern past No. 9 Marietta 59-57. The Polar Bears' bench outscored the Pioneers' reserves 41-10. No. 12 Mary Hardin-Baylor improved to 8-0 with a 84-71 win over Louisiana College behind Marlon Millers' 34 points.
Illinois Wesleyan made certain Washington U. didn't win another Saturday matchup with a CCIW opponent. The Titans defeated the Bears, who beat Wheaton (Ill.) and Augustana the past two weekends. New Jersey City rallied to beat Nazareth 63-60. The Gothic Knights are 9-1 for the sixth time in their 79-year program history.
Mount St. Vincent never trailed against Methodist but the Dolphins needed a Shaquille Cunningham jumper with one second left to beat the Monarchs, 83-81. Alen Michael's free throw with 45 seconds left was the difference as Trinity (Texas) nipped Austin 54-53.
